Pitt played only once since the last rankings came out, beating DePaul for the second time this season this past Saturday on the road. Despite a victory over a weak conference team, that was enough to move the Panthers up a few spots in the latest college basketball polls.
Pitt checks in this week at No. 17 in the AP poll and No. 19 in the USA Today Coaches Poll. The team moved up three places in each.
That was good enough to check the team in as the fourth highest Big East team behind only Louisville, Georgetown, and Marquette. The win coupled with a Syracuse loss to Georgetown was enough to move Pitt ahead of the Orange.
